The elevation of Sta 5+00 on a 2% grad line is 250.00 ft and the elevation of Sta 15+00 on a 4% line is 246.00 ft. What is the station and elevation at which the two grade lines intersect?
  1. 9+00, 262.00 ft
  2. 11+00, 262.00 ft
  3. 11+00, 274.00 ft
  4. None of the above
Explanation
Answer: B - The two grade lines intersect at Sta 11+00 and elevation 262.00 ft.

Solution

Use asymmetrical vertical curve properties to solve for point of intersection (PI) and elevation.

1. Calculate elevation difference between the points

250.00 ft - 246.00 ft = 4.00 ft

2. Use grade lines to show the elevation distance and solve for location of PI

G1 x- G2 (separation - x) = -elevation distance

2x - (4) (10) + 4x = -4.0 ft

6x = 36

X = 6 ft (6+00 Sta) PI = 5+00 + 6+00 = 11+00

3. Calculate elevation by using line equation

Elevation PI = 250.00 ft + 2%(6 Sta) = 250.00 ft + 12.00 ft = 262.00ft
